Tylinski v. Jackiel, No. Cv89 02 98 16s (Jul. 17, 1990)
Opinion of the Court
The proper way to test the legal sufficiency of a prayer for relief in a complaint is by a motion to strike under section 152(2), Connecticut Practice Book. A request to revise under section 147(2) replaces the former motion to expunge. It ordinarily cannot be used to test substantial rights instead of a motion to strike. Royce v. Westport,
The request to revise is denied, and the objection is sustained.
